Geohash Basics
Geohash encodes lat/lon into a string where:
- Longer = more precise
- Prefix = parent cell
- Adjacent cells share prefixes
Precision | Cell Width | Cell Height
1 | 5,009 km | 4,992 km
2 | 1,252 km | 624 km
3 | 156 km | 156 km
4 | 39 km | 19 km
5 | 5 km | 5 km
6 | 1.2 km | 0.6 km
7 | 153 m | 153 m
8 | 38 m | 19 m
9 | 5 m | 5 m
Core Implementation
import hashlib
# Geohash alphabet (base32)
GEOHASH_CHARS = '0123456789bcdefghjkmnpqrstuvwxyz'
def encode_geohash(lat: float, lon: float, precision: int = 9) -> str:
"""Encode lat/lon to geohash string."""
lat_range = (-90.0, 90.0)
lon_range = (-180.0, 180.0)
geohash = []
bits = 0
bit_count = 0
is_lon = True
while len(geohash) < precision:
if is_lon:
mid = (lon_range[0] + lon_range[1]) / 2
if lon >= mid:
bits = (bits << 1) | 1
lon_range = (mid, lon_range[1])
else:
bits = bits << 1
lon_range = (lon_range[0], mid)
else:
mid = (lat_range[0] + lat_range[1]) / 2
if lat >= mid:
bits = (bits << 1) | 1
lat_range = (mid, lat_range[1])
else:
bits = bits << 1
lat_range = (lat_range[0], mid)
is_lon = not is_lon
bit_count += 1
if bit_count == 5:
geohash.append(GEOHASH_CHARS[bits])
bits = 0
bit_count = 0
return ''.join(geohash)
def decode_geohash(geohash: str) -> tuple[float, float, float, float]:
"""Decode geohash to bounding box (lat_min, lat_max, lon_min, lon_max)."""
lat_range = [-90.0, 90.0]
lon_range = [-180.0, 180.0]
is_lon = True
for char in geohash:
idx = GEOHASH_CHARS.index(char.lower())
for i in range(4, -1, -1):
bit = (idx >> i) & 1
if is_lon:
mid = (lon_range[0] + lon_range[1]) / 2
if bit:
lon_range[0] = mid
else:
lon_range[1] = mid
else:
mid = (lat_range[0] + lat_range[1]) / 2
if bit:
lat_range[0] = mid
else:
lat_range[1] = mid
is_lon = not is_lon
return lat_range[0], lat_range[1], lon_range[0], lon_range[1]
def geohash_center(geohash: str) -> tuple[float, float]:
"""Get center point of geohash cell."""
lat_min, lat_max, lon_min, lon_max = decode_geohash(geohash)
return (lat_min + lat_max) / 2, (lon_min + lon_max) / 2
